Home
last modified time | relevance | path

Searched refs:Utf16CharacterStream (Results 1 – 8 of 8) sorted by relevance

/external/v8/src/parsing/
Dscanner-character-streams.h15 class Utf16CharacterStream; variable
21 static Utf16CharacterStream* For(Handle<String> data);
22 static Utf16CharacterStream* For(Handle<String> data, int start_pos,
24 static Utf16CharacterStream* For(
30 static std::unique_ptr<Utf16CharacterStream> ForTesting(const char* data);
31 static std::unique_ptr<Utf16CharacterStream> ForTesting(const char* data,
Dscanner-character-streams.cc28 class BufferedUtf16CharacterStream : public Utf16CharacterStream {
47 : Utf16CharacterStream(buffer_, buffer_, buffer_, 0) {} in BufferedUtf16CharacterStream()
102 class ExternalTwoByteStringUtf16CharacterStream : public Utf16CharacterStream {
563 class TwoByteExternalStreamingStream : public Utf16CharacterStream {
580 : Utf16CharacterStream(&one_char_buffer_, &one_char_buffer_, in TwoByteExternalStreamingStream()
660 class TwoByteExternalBufferedStream : public Utf16CharacterStream {
686 : Utf16CharacterStream(buffer_, buffer_, buffer_, 0), in TwoByteExternalBufferedStream()
812 Utf16CharacterStream* ScannerStream::For(Handle<String> data) { in For()
816 Utf16CharacterStream* ScannerStream::For(Handle<String> data, int start_pos, in For()
832 std::unique_ptr<Utf16CharacterStream> ScannerStream::ForTesting( in ForTesting()
[all …]
Dscanner.h35 class Utf16CharacterStream {
39 virtual ~Utf16CharacterStream() { } in ~Utf16CharacterStream()
96 Utf16CharacterStream(const uint16_t* buffer_start, in Utf16CharacterStream() function
103 Utf16CharacterStream() : Utf16CharacterStream(nullptr, nullptr, nullptr, 0) {} in Utf16CharacterStream() function
196 static const uc32 kEndOfInput = Utf16CharacterStream::kEndOfInput;
200 void Initialize(Utf16CharacterStream* source);
754 Utf16CharacterStream* source_;
Dparse-info.h30 class Utf16CharacterStream; variable
103 Utf16CharacterStream* character_stream() const { return character_stream_; } in character_stream()
104 void set_character_stream(Utf16CharacterStream* character_stream) { in set_character_stream()
259 Utf16CharacterStream* character_stream_;
Dparser.cc626 std::unique_ptr<Utf16CharacterStream> stream(ScannerStream::For(source)); in ParseProgram()
789 std::unique_ptr<Utf16CharacterStream> stream(ScannerStream::For( in ParseFunction()
824 Utf16CharacterStream* source) { in DoParseFunction()
3457 std::unique_ptr<Utf16CharacterStream> stream; in ParseOnBackground()
3458 Utf16CharacterStream* stream_ptr; in ParseOnBackground()
Dparser.h290 Utf16CharacterStream* source);
Dscanner.cc186 void Scanner::Initialize(Utf16CharacterStream* source) { in Initialize()
/external/v8/src/compiler-dispatcher/
Dcompiler-dispatcher-job.h31 class Utf16CharacterStream; variable
120 std::unique_ptr<Utf16CharacterStream> character_stream_;